6.3.10 Set and use the function ZERO
Why should I use
ZERO?
To be able to clearly measure small leakages the function ZERO should be used.
With each leak detection there is a "Background signal" (see "Definition of terms
[}8]") that disrupts the search or the measurement of leakages.
• To hide the background signal, activate the function ZERO.
• You can also use ZERO to hide a currently displayed leakage, which interferes
with searches for other or even smaller leaks.
A currently displayed leak is hidden through ZERO.
By using the function ZERO not only is the background signal hidden, but also the
representation of a current leak.
► If you want to prevent this, select the function ZERO only if not measuring a leak at
the same time.
Activate or deactivate
ZERO
ZERO is activated by factory settings.
ü
Supervisor
rights
1
> Setup > Measurement > ZERO and filter
2
If necessary change "ZERO mode". The factory setting is “I•ZERO 2.0”.
ð You can choose between "I•ZERO 2.0", "ZERO" and "Switched off".
ð If you select "OFF”, the ZERO button does not work.
3
Save .
ð If ZERO is activated, start the function by pressing the ZERO button. See also
"ZERO button [}25]".
How do I switch the
ZERO function ON?
Briefly press the ZERO button on the control panel or the touchscreen .
